CHUKAI, July 5 — A Crime Scene Control Post at the Air Putih Police Station Operations Centre was closed this afternoon after the search and rescue operations to find the last two victims of the Jeram Air Putih water surge showed no leads.

“Today’s weather did not allow the team to conduct a search. The operation, which is entering its fourth day, was suspended at 2pm and resumed an hour later... however, no new clues were found. He said the search operation was being conducted by the fire and rescue department and supported by other agencies, including the police.

Meanwhile, Terengganu Fire and Rescue Department Zone 2 chief, Senior Superintendent II Azman Alias said two JBPM Control posts were opened today at Kampung Seberang Tayor and the Kampung Pasir Minal public jetty.
